Levy is looking for a Senior Chef de Partie for their dynamic kitchen at the NEC in Birmingham. You will be responsible for delivering exceptional food experiences, supporting the Sous Chef and Head Chef, and mentoring junior team members.
The ideal candidate will have proven experience in a high-volume setting, strong culinary skills, and the ability to work well under pressure.
This role offers competitive pay and the chance to be part of a leading event venue's culinary team.
